Abstract
The increasing demand for oxalic acid dihydrate in Indonesia has not been supported by adequate domestic production, resulting in a high dependence on imports. This final project aims to design a preliminary plant for oxalic acid dihydrate production using porang flour as the raw material through a carbohydrate hydrolysis–oxidation process with nitric acid. Porang flour was selected due to its high starch content, abundant availability, and renewable characteristics. The plant is designed with a capacity of 75,000 tons per year under continuous operation, involving starch hydrolysis into glucose using sulfuric acid, oxidation of glucose into oxalic acid using nitric acid with vanadium pentoxide and ferric sulfate as catalysts, followed by concentration, crystallization, separation, and drying stages. The design study includes process selection, mass and heat balance calculations, equipment design, utilities, occupational safety, and economic analysis. The economic evaluation indicates that the plant is feasible, with an Internal Rate of Return of 11.73%, a Pay Back Period of 2 years and 7 months, and a Break Even Point of 30.29%.
